Output 66fdaad06e6d6775bb3597ed61bedcb15ad4c84eaae5aa75f169b6fddfd11489:38

value
9350470
script pubkey
OP_0 OP_PUSHBYTES_20 9cd271e64bea6ed77f9fc0e2cf160a97973b6143
address
bc1qnnf8rejtafhdwlulcr3v79s2j7tnkc2r79gyg7
transaction
66fdaad06e6d6775bb3597ed61bedcb15ad4c84eaae5aa75f169b6fddfd11489
spent
true